IP查询
查询
你查询的IP:[58.24.230.33] 地理位置:中国–上海–上海东方有线
最新查询
58.82.67.168
120.64.143.8
122.8.170.30
116.13.0.77
60.4.248.200
211.80.2.237
117.8.242.13
117.22.38.62
121.192.58.4
58.24.230.33
202.120.157.189
116.52.184.111
117.21.27.177
59.108.191.214
202.8.128.242
58.154.172.127
119.112.35.58
124.126.1.145
219.216.35.57
203.184.80.230
202.38.146.54
121.201.97.52
210.23.32.230
202.130.224.230
218.96.244.164
203.86.64.93
124.192.117.226
123.128.226.112
124.126.113.11
121.40.222.3
116.76.36.6